Dieser Beitrag geht vom wissenschaftlichen Prinzip des Verzinnungsprozesses aus, analysiert systematisch die Notwendigkeit seiner Anwendung bei Kupferstromschienen, kombiniert globale Marktdaten mit Fallbeispielen aus der Industrie, verdeutlicht die Schl\u00fcsselrolle verzinnter Kupferstromschienen bei der Verbesserung der Energieeffizienz und der Senkung von Betriebs- und Wartungskosten und zeigt anhand eines Leistungsvergleichs sowie einer Trendprognose ihre strategische Bedeutung f\u00fcr die zuk\u00fcnftige Energiewende auf.<\/p>\n\n\n\n<h2 id=\"what-are-advantages-of-tin-plated-copper-busbar\" class=\"wp-block-heading\">Was sind die Vorteile von verzinnten Kupferschienen?<\/h2>\n\n\n\n<ol class=\"wp-block-list\">\n<li>Korrosionsschutz<br>Eine Kupferschiene oxidiert leicht und bildet in feuchter oder schwefelhaltiger Umgebung einen Kupferoxidfilm, was zu einem h\u00f6heren Kontaktwiderstand f\u00fchrt. Die Verzinnung isoliert Sauerstoff und Feuchtigkeit physikalisch und reduziert so die Korrosionsrate um mehr als 90% (Quelle: International Copper Association). Bei einem Offshore-Windkraftprojekt beispielsweise rosten nicht verzinnte Kupferschienen in einer Salznebelumgebung bereits nach einem Jahr, d.\u202fh., es bilden sich Rostflecken, w\u00e4hrend die verzinnten Produkte nach f\u00fcnf Jahren Betriebszeit noch immer eine Leitf\u00e4higkeit von 98% aufweisen.<\/li>\n\n\n\n<li>Schwei\u00dfen: Der Schmelzpunkt von Zinn (232 \u00b0C) liegt deutlich unter dem von Kupfer (1085 \u00b0C), und seine Flie\u00dff\u00e4higkeit erm\u00f6glicht die Bildung von Cu-Sn-Intermetallverbindungen an der L\u00f6tstelle, wodurch die Festigkeit der Verbindung um 40% verbessert wird. Als verzinnte Kupferstromschienen in Tesla-Superchargern zum Einsatz kamen, sank die Fehlerquote beim L\u00f6ten von 0,5% auf 0,02%, und die Ausfallrate der Anlagen ging um 60% zur\u00fcck.<\/li>\n\n\n\n<li>Die Kunst, Leitf\u00e4higkeit und W\u00e4rmeableitung in Einklang zu bringen<\/li>\n<\/ol>\n\n\n\n<figure class=\"wp-block-table\"><table class=\"has-fixed-layout\"><thead><tr><th class=\"has-text-align-left\" data-align=\"left\">Leistungskennzahlen<\/th><th class=\"has-text-align-left\" data-align=\"left\">Stromschiene aus reinem Kupfer<\/th><th class=\"has-text-align-left\" data-align=\"left\">Verzinnte Kupferschiene<\/th><\/tr><\/thead><tbody><tr><td>Leitf\u00e4higkeit (IACS%)<\/td><td>100<\/td><td>98.5<\/td><\/tr><tr><td>W\u00e4rmeabgabe (W\/m\u00b7K)<\/td><td>401<\/td><td>390<\/td><\/tr><tr><td>Salzspr\u00fchbest\u00e4ndigkeit (h)<\/td><td>500<\/td><td>3000+<\/td><\/tr><\/tbody><\/table><\/figure>\n\n\n\n<figure class=\"wp-block-image size-full\"><img loading=\"lazy\" decoding=\"async\" width=\"960\" height=\"720\" src=\"https:\/\/busbarmanufacturer.com\/wp-content\/uploads\/2026\/06\/A-Guide-to-Choosing-Tin-Plated-Copper-Bus-Bars-1.jpg\" alt=\"Ein Leitfaden zur Auswahl von verzinnten Kupferschienen\" class=\"wp-image-192\" title=\"Sammelschiene aus verzinntem Kupfer\" srcset=\"https:\/\/busbarmanufacturer.com\/wp-content\/uploads\/2026\/06\/A-Guide-to-Choosing-Tin-Plated-Copper-Bus-Bars-1.jpg 960w, https:\/\/busbarmanufacturer.com\/wp-content\/uploads\/2026\/06\/A-Guide-to-Choosing-Tin-Plated-Copper-Bus-Bars-1-300x225.jpg 300w, https:\/\/busbarmanufacturer.com\/wp-content\/uploads\/2026\/06\/A-Guide-to-Choosing-Tin-Plated-Copper-Bus-Bars-1-768x576.jpg 768w, https:\/\/busbarmanufacturer.com\/wp-content\/uploads\/2026\/06\/A-Guide-to-Choosing-Tin-Plated-Copper-Bus-Bars-1-16x12.jpg 16w, https:\/\/busbarmanufacturer.com\/wp-content\/uploads\/2026\/06\/A-Guide-to-Choosing-Tin-Plated-Copper-Bus-Bars-1-600x450.jpg 600w\" sizes=\"auto, (max-width: 960px) 100vw, 960px\" \/><\/figure>\n\n\n\n<h2 id=\"how-is-the-tin-plating-process\" class=\"wp-block-heading\">Wie l\u00e4uft der Verzinnungsprozess ab?<\/h2>\n\n\n\n<h3 id=\"1-electroplating-vs-hot-dip-plating\" class=\"wp-block-heading\">1. Galvanisieren vs. Feuerverzinkung<\/h3>\n\n\n\n<ul class=\"wp-block-list\">\n<li>Beschichtungsverfahren: Die Schichtdicke l\u00e4sst sich regulieren (5\u201320 \u03bcm) und eignet sich f\u00fcr Pr\u00e4zisionselektronikkomponenten; die 5G-Basisstation von Huawei nutzt diese Technologie, um eine ultrad\u00fcnne Beschichtung im Bereich von 0,1 mm zu realisieren.<\/li>\n\n\n\n<li>Feuerverzinkungsverfahren: dicke Beschichtung (50\u2013150 \u03bcm), widerstandsf\u00e4hig gegen mechanischen Abrieb; im chinesischen Hochgeschwindigkeitsbahn-Stromschienensystem wird durch Feuerverzinkung die Lebensdauer der Stromschienen auf 15 Jahre verl\u00e4ngert.<\/li>\n<\/ul>\n\n\n\n<h3 id=\"2-nanocrystalline-tin-plating-technology\" class=\"wp-block-heading\">2. Technologie zur nanokristallinen Verzinnung<\/h3>\n\n\n\n<ul class=\"wp-block-list\">\n<li>Die neu entwickelte nanokristalline Zinnbeschichtung (Patent CN202310001234.5) der Chinesischen Akademie der Wissenschaften reduziert den Kontaktwiderstand auf 0,5 \u03bc\u03a9\u00b7cm\u00b2, was 30% weniger ist als beim herk\u00f6mmlichen Verfahren, und wurde im Energiespeichersystem von Ningde Times kommerziell umgesetzt.<\/li>\n<\/ul>\n\n\n\n<figure class=\"wp-block-image size-full\"><img loading=\"lazy\" decoding=\"async\" width=\"960\" height=\"720\" src=\"https:\/\/busbarmanufacturer.com\/wp-content\/uploads\/2026\/06\/A-Guide-to-Choosing-Tin-Plated-Copper-Bus-Bars-2.jpg\" alt=\"Ein Leitfaden zur Auswahl von verzinnten Kupferschienen\" class=\"wp-image-193\" srcset=\"https:\/\/busbarmanufacturer.com\/wp-content\/uploads\/2026\/06\/A-Guide-to-Choosing-Tin-Plated-Copper-Bus-Bars-2.jpg 960w, https:\/\/busbarmanufacturer.com\/wp-content\/uploads\/2026\/06\/A-Guide-to-Choosing-Tin-Plated-Copper-Bus-Bars-2-300x225.jpg 300w, https:\/\/busbarmanufacturer.com\/wp-content\/uploads\/2026\/06\/A-Guide-to-Choosing-Tin-Plated-Copper-Bus-Bars-2-768x576.jpg 768w, https:\/\/busbarmanufacturer.com\/wp-content\/uploads\/2026\/06\/A-Guide-to-Choosing-Tin-Plated-Copper-Bus-Bars-2-16x12.jpg 16w, https:\/\/busbarmanufacturer.com\/wp-content\/uploads\/2026\/06\/A-Guide-to-Choosing-Tin-Plated-Copper-Bus-Bars-2-600x450.jpg 600w\" sizes=\"auto, (max-width: 960px) 100vw, 960px\" \/><\/figure>\n\n\n\n<h2 id=\"what-industries-use-tin-plated-copper-busbars\" class=\"wp-block-heading\">In welchen Branchen werden verzinnte Kupferschienen eingesetzt?<\/h2>\n\n\n\n<ol class=\"wp-block-list\">\n<li>Neue Energien: Die weltweit installierte PV-Leistung wird voraussichtlich im Jahr 2030 5 TW erreichen, und der Marktanteil von verzinntem Kupfer als Sammelschiene bei der Modulverkabelung liegt bereits bei 85%. Am Beispiel des Longi Hi-MO 7-Moduls verbessert die verzinnte Ausf\u00fchrung den Systemwirkungsgrad um 0,31 TP3T und steigert den Jahresertrag eines einzelnen GW-Kraftwerks um 1,2 Millionen US-Dollar.<\/li>\n\n\n\n<li>Smart Grid: Die \u201cTechnischen Richtlinien f\u00fcr intelligente Umspannwerke\u201d des State Grid schreiben eindeutig vor, dass Sammelschienen mit einer Spannung von \u00fcber 110 kV verzinnt sein m\u00fcssen. Die \u00dcberwachungsdaten von Guodian Nanrui zeigen, dass verzinnte Kupfersammelschienen die Ausfallrate des Umspannwerks von 0,8 Mal pro Jahr auf 0,1 Mal pro Jahr senken.<\/li>\n\n\n\n<li>Der BYD Blade-Akku f\u00fcr Elektrofahrzeuge nutzt verzinnte Kupferschienen, um die Impedanzschwankungen zwischen den Modulen auf \u00b12% zu begrenzen, wodurch die Energiedichte des Batteriesystems 180 Wh\/kg \u00fcbersteigt.
